On this day April 19, 1987, the animated series Bionic Six premiered in syndication. The show followed a family of superheroes who each had bionic enhancements and used their powers to battle evil and protect the world from villains like Doctor Scarab and his crew of misfits.

Bionic Six ran for 2 seasons with a total of 65 episodes and stood out for its diverse cast, strong family themes, and futuristic action. The family included a bionic mom, dad, and four kids each with unique powers and...
